So I also support nuclear and think the pushback is way overblown, but I will defend him on this for one reason:

Bernie's plan is crazy ambitious and has by far the biggest goal of any candidate (yeah even counting Inslee) which is 100% renewable energy by 2030. The standard plan, the bwre minimum that has to be done, is 50% emissions by 2030, net-zero by 2050.

Nuclear power isn't completely renewable, it's main value is as a transition energy. So if you truly believe that you can make an incredibly rapid transition to sustainable energy in 10-15 years...there honestly isn't any reason to waste time and money on intermediate energy tech.

Whether his goals are realistic is another conversation that I can't really speak to but it's nice to see plans going beyond that bare minimum.
